Pros
Pro Streaming supported
Before the torrent is complete, you can stream the video and audio. It even supports seeking - it prioritizes the current location instead of always going in sequential order.
You can also stream to Chromecast, DLNA, and AirPlay.
Pro Insanely fast
Download multiple torrents simultaneously, efficiently and fast.
Pro Open Source
The developers have their files stored on GitHub.

Pro Beautiful interface

Pro Support webrtc peers
It supports webrtc peers which increases the swarm to allow for websites to stream.
Pro Comprehensive test suite
Runs completely offline, so it's reliable and fast.
Pro Exposes files as streams
Fetches pieces from the network on-demand so seeking is supported (even before torrent is finished).
Seamlessly switches between sequential and rarest-first piece selection strategy.
Pro Supports advanced torrent client features
- magnet uri support via ut_metadata
- peer discovery via dht, tracker, and ut_pex
- protocol extension api for adding new extensions
Pro Remember login and password for websites
Pro Speed control
You can set up speed control in different ways.
Pro Allows torrent search
PRO version of Folx enables torrent search directly from the application.
Pro Splitting of downloads in up to 20 threads
Download can be split into up to 20 separate simultaneous downloads - threads. When the server supports multiple connections this can greatly improve download speed.
Pro Scheduling of downloads
You can choose the time for starting the download.
Cons
Con Missing some more advanced controls
For those who like fine-tuning something simple into something crazy.
Con Customer support is terrible, do not send them money
Customer support refuses to be helpful. DRM must phone home and support blames you when their website goes down.
Con Does not quickly close after download completes
It takes 24 seconds before folx will close when a download has completed, and this window pops up and grabs focus interupting whatever it is you're doing. Very intrusive.
Con Sometimes it doesn't complete the schedule
Con Sometimes downloads start automatically
Con Difficult to uninstall browser addons
You will need to uninstall the addon and then clear the browser's cache. With Safari you will need to enable the developer menu before you can do this.
